In a now-deleted X publish, scammers impersonated the Matthew Perry Basis and urged folks to donate by way of crypto.

As reported by Rolling Stone, scammers focused the X account of the late “Buddies” star Matthew Perry, selling crypto donations by a fraudulent web site impersonating the Matthew Perry Basis.

In a follow-up update on Instagram, the muse warned in opposition to partaking with the faux web site or sharing the fraudulent publish on social media. The inspiration additionally urged followers to report impostor accounts and to solely donate by MatthewPerryFoundation.org.

The Matthew Perry Basis is a donor-advised fund established in November 2023 to honor Matthew Perry’s dedication to serving to people fighting dependancy.

Perry tragically handed away in late October 2023 from drowning at his Los Angeles dwelling. An post-mortem report later revealed the presence of “excessive ranges of ketamine” in his bloodstream, believed to have brought on his unconsciousness and subsequent drowning. Contributing components included coronary artery illness and the consequences of buprenorphine.

As crypto.information earlier reported, MicroStrategy, the world’s largest company Bitcoin holder, additionally fell victim to a cyberattack on its X account. Hackers posted a message selling a faux “MSTR” token, ensuing within the theft of practically $500,000 in crypto.
